Japan's No. 2 telecom KDDI posting 3G success, raises forecast<



RELATED SYMBOLS: (KDDIF)

TOKYO, Feb 04, 2003 (AP WorldStream via COMTEX) -- KDDI Corp. posted a profit
of 51.3 billion yen (US$427 million) for the first nine months of the fiscal
year on the success of its third-generation mobile phone service.

Japan's second-largest telecommunications company began reporting quarterly
earnings for the first time Tuesday, so on-year comparisons weren't possible.

The Tokyo-based company said the 2 trillion yen (US$16.6 billion) revenue for
the April-December period was driven by the success of its cell phone service
using a technology called "CDMA2000 1x."

Handsets with 1x are slower in relaying information than 3G phones from domestic
rival NTT DoCoMo, but 1x phones are cheaper. They can also relay fast-speed
video like DoCoMo phones.

KDDI revised its profit forecast for the fiscal year through March, expecting
demand for 3G to stay strong, marketing costs to ease and data communications
revenue to climb.

KDDI expects fiscal 2002 profits to total 54 billion yen (US$449 million), up
from the previous forecast for 49 billion and more than four times the 13
billion yen profit in fiscal 2001.

Since KDDI's 3G began last April, it has attracted 4.67 million subscribers,
sharply outperforming DoCoMo's 3G, which has attracted only 152,000 users.

Consumers have flocked to KDDI's service because of the wider coverage area,
lower prices and longer battery life. E-mail attachments of 15-second videos
users can take with the digital cameras in the handsets have also proved
popular.
